No, this is not correct. The iFi iPower is NOT better than any LPS. According to one test done here the iPower may have injected less noise back into the AC mains than some LPS units, but that has nothing to do with the noise passed along to the device being powered.

 

I would stay far away from the iPower if the best sound quality from the ultraRendu is the goal. The iPower sounds bad compared to a quality LPS. I actually prefer the Teddy Pardo LPS but I have not heard the new UltraCap 1.2. It certainly should be as good as the Paul Hynes and better than the CI Audio LPS.

Remember...I'm the first guy to say to use the best power supply you can afford. However, it depends on if you were using John's grounding trick, balanced DAC, or unbalanced DAC. It depends on your DAC's design...isolated or not, self powered, or powered by the Rendu. Just saying...I would not generalize these things.
